It looks like picture quality on Sony’s Bravia HDTV range is about to get a major kick up the backside: leaked plans show that the firm is gearing up to launch XBR8 series LED backlit screens later this year.
LED backlighting provides a massive improvement in contrast ratio and black reproduction, so we can’t wait to cast our eyes over these new offerings - if and when they hit the UK. Both models will also support DLNA media sharing too, so they should be able to stream videos and music from other DLNA devices.
